Trading in a car in Melbourne, Florida is where most buyers leave the most money on the table. Dealers know this and open with a number well below true market value, betting you won't shop the trade. CarWhere solicits competing offers — CarMax, Carvana, Vroom, and rival Melbourne-area franchise dealers — and uses the strongest as leverage against the dealer you're buying from.
